Liska Hurls Softball Past Clark, 5-2, In NEWMAC Tournament

NEW LONDON, CONN. - Junior Danielle Liska scattered five hits and struck out 11 leading fifth-seeded Babson to a 5-2 win over third-seeded Clark in Game #5 of the New England Women's and Men's Athletic Conference (NEWMAC) tournament.

Babson (20-21) exploded for four runs in the second inning with freshman Lisa Wojnar delivering the big hit, a two-run single to put the Beavers up 4-0. Freshman Rebecca Fellows walked with the bases loaded to score the first run before senior Courtney Thurston's infield single plated the second run of the inning.

Sophomore Katherine Tutela got Clark on the board with a solo home run to left leading off the third inning.

The Beavers added one more run in the fifth on an RBI double by freshman Nicole Latini.

Clark (17-18) added its final run of the game on a solo homer by junior Joanna Clark in the sixth. She had two of the Cougars five hits in the game.

Liska (14-9) walked just one and allowed only the two solo homers to pickup the win. Meghan Lennon (3-3), allowed four earned runs in 3 1/3 innings of work taking the loss for Clark.

Courtney Thurston and Latini each had two hits for the Beavers, who will play top-seeded Coast Guard later today at 4 p.m.
